Understanding the components of the presented items is critical in finding out which framing method works best with the components.

Artwork on cloth, for example, typically feature oil-based media and shouldn't be framed with materials that come with glass or acrylic sheets that cover the piece. Professional framers know that canvas must be left exposed to enable the oil media to breathe while allowing audiences to view and enjoy the textures of the work close up. For larger pieces that won't be harmed by polymer sheeting, perspex is the recommended framing substance simply because of its lightweight and UV defense properties. Certain pictures will also require a specific mattboard to prevent damage on the photograph surface from the photo processing chemicals in them.
